Vestas are a world leading, renewable energy company that develop, build, install and maintain wind turbines all over the globe.  We are currently recruiting for a number of Warehouse Co-Ordinators for our new tools storage facility in Seaham, County Durham.  If you are an experienced Warehouse Operator with a proactive mindset and a structured working approach, this could be the ideal opportunity for you!

 

Responsibilities

  • Working safely and ensuring a safe working environment for others
  • Receive, process and put-away all inbound shipments + Order Pick, Pack and Ship
  • Update and maintain the integrity of the SAP MRP Stock Control System
  • Booking of transport collections 
  • Raising of Dangerous Goods Notes for the Transportation of COSHH materials
  • Raising Purchase Orders for Office Consumables, etc
  • Periodic Cycle Counting, annual Stocktaking and Waste Management activities

About Vestas
Vestas is the energy industry’s global partner on sustainable energy solutions. We are specialised in designing, manufacturing, installing, and servicing wind turbines, both onshore and offshore. 
Across the globe, we have installed more wind power than anyone else. We consider ourselves pioneers within the industry, as we continuously aim to design new solutions and technologies to create a more sustainable future for all of us. With more than 173 GW of wind power installed worldwide and 40+ years of experience in wind energy, we have an unmatched track record demonstrating our expertise within the field. 
With 29,000 employees globally, we are a diverse team united by a common goal: to power the solution – today, tomorrow, and far into the future.
